Manage Your Anger!

“Love is patient and kind. Love is not jealous or boastful or proud or rude. It does not demand its own way. It is not irritable, and it keeps no record of being wronged.”
‭‭1 Corinthians‬ ‭13‬:‭4‬-‭5‬ ‭NLT‬‬

Anger of itself is not a sin. Even our Father in Heaven demonstrates anger when the circumstances demand it. Jesus showed anger when he overturned tables in the temple. But, our anger has to be an emotion we manage and control as much as possible. Our verse today shows us that our love should not be proud, boastful or irritable.

Managing our emotions, our thoughts are a daily experience. The more we create opportunities to manage anger in a healthy manner, the more we will demonstrate God’s kind of love. Yes, the ones we love will be the very ones we get upset and frustrated with the most. Those are the opportunities to manage our emotions and walk in true love.

Perfect love is the kind of love the Father shows us. We should attempt to be Christ like in our behavior as it will produce good fruit in our lives.
Remove the pride, remove the desire to right and make an effort to manage your anger and your life will have fewer moments of regret from uncontrolled anger!
